Output e16333a55f837affca5618f35153614ca2ce8ab54021b77ffc1fc57b2f72d1e9:0

value
24309
script pubkey
OP_0 OP_PUSHBYTES_20 91844338200c11ee89f690fc98ff02e9d9271dde
address
bc1qjxzyxwpqpsg7az0kjr7f3lcza8vjw8w75wx4zm
transaction
e16333a55f837affca5618f35153614ca2ce8ab54021b77ffc1fc57b2f72d1e9
confirmations
271601
spent
true